Common Name: Santa Rosa Plum Tree Scientific Name: Prunus salicina Fruit Color: Deep red to purple Fruit Size: Medium
Sunlight: Full sun (6-8 hours daily) Watering: Regular watering; keep soil moist but not soggy Soil: Well-draining, loamy soil with a pH of 6.0-7.0 Hardiness Zones: 5-9 Growth Habit: Deciduous tree, typically 12-15 feet tall Format: 7 fresh cuttings, no roots
